DOH temporarily closes Company Bar and Grill for 'operating without a permit'


Blue glass points out that the DOH has temporarily closed Company, the bar on East 10th Street near First Avenue. The notice is dated July 21.


Last Monday night, the CB3/SLA committee allowed a transfer of the liquor license in an ownership change at Company, according to Eater.
